When is the Alder Home Doing Their Halloween Show?
For anyone who has been in Twin Falls during Halloween, you know that there is one home that is famous in the area for its elaborate decorations, production, and the extravaganza it puts on every Halloween. This house is known as the Alder Home, or maybe you call it the Halloween House. It is located at 1443 Mountain View Drive, behind the Temple, and they know how to celebrate Halloween better than anyone. This year, their special presentation will take place on Saturday, October 25, from 5 PM to 9 PM, and you won't want to miss it. The Alder House and Halloween in Twin Falls
For some, the Alder House has been doing Halloween their entire time in Twin Falls, but for those unaware, it all started back in 2009. It started as a porch decoration like many of us, but has escalated to an entire world that is seen each year. There are different themes, actors, and memories created each year, and over 3,000 children and parents visit the home every October. It makes for a magical experience, pictures, and memories. While it is free to attend, the event is also used as a fundraiser for a couple of places in the Magic Valley. If you feel obligated and want to help, you can donate to the Twin Falls Zoo or Breast Cancer Awareness. Your donations will help feed animals, help children go on field trips, or help support breast cancer awareness.
